sevanIs it feasible to make a device with a square LCD panel?01:25
sevandevice == laptop01:25
- S0rin (QUIT: Ping timeout: 246 seconds) (~S0rin@user/s0rin)01:31
sknebelsquare LCDs are surprisingly rare01:31
sknebelin interesting sizes01:32
- xktr (QUIT: Quit: leaving) (~xktr@user/xktr)01:33
sevanI know of one monitor still manufactured by Eizo, and available only in Japan :)01:33
sknebelsome seem to exist, at least various chinese digital signage companies say they sell them, but they seem to be a niche item. e.g. I'm not sure how good of an indication that truly is, but I've never found one I could just order without "call us", like I could many other displays01:34
sknebelonly the 27"/28" that Eizo and Samsung (afaik) sell01:34
+ S0rin (~S0rin@user/s0rin)01:34
sknebeland small ones, 5" 720x720px01:34
sknebel(the latter adafruit etc have, you can get on aliexpress, ... so those are available)01:35
sknebelbut nothing inbetween01:35
sevantoo small, 27" Reform? ten up the 17" MBP01:35
sevanwait, the 27" monitor, not the panels, right?01:36
sknebelyou can find the panels used in that occasionally01:38
sknebelas "dont want to pay full price? buy panel + electronics and make your own case" project even sometimes :D01:38
sevannice :)01:38
sknebelI wish I understood what drives "this is what companies claim exists" and "this is what someone just sells on aliexpress" for displays. sooo many fun sizes/shapes you cant easily get01:40
sevanit would be nice to have matte square panels readily available.01:41
sevanJust realised the panel and backlight on my 12" powerbook are going to give up at some point.01:42
